Skiing out of Lake Louise Ski Resort and WinSport in Calgary, the Bow Valley Freestyle Ski Team is dedicated to developing well-rounded, passionate, and competitive athletes in a supportive and fun training environment. The club focuses on growing and promoting freestyle skiing as a sport for life, emphasizing strong fundamentals, smart progression, and a lifelong love of skiing across all disciplines.
What is Bow Valley Freestyle’s mission?
The club’s mission is to develop competitive and active-for-life freestyle skiers through fundamental skill development, thoughtful risk analysis, and a strong emphasis on fun and safety in all terrain.
What core values guide the club?
Bow Valley Freestyle Ski Club operates and makes decisions based on five core values: Ski Fundamentals, Fun and Enjoyment, Personal Growth, Safety Community.
When was the club founded?
Bow Valley Freestyle Ski Club was founded in 2010.
What disciplines does the club focus on?
The club supports athlete development in moguls, halfpipe, and terrain park.
What programs does Bow Valley Freestyle offer?
- FUNdamentalz – For young skiers who love sliding boxes, rails, bumps, and learning to get air with style.
- Freestylerz – For athletes ready to progress into more technical rail tricks and larger air features.
- Competition Development – For athletes prepared to take the next step, both on the hill and in competition.

What competitions do Bow Valley athletes participate in?
Athletes compete in a range of club-level and provincial competitions throughout the season.
Where does the club primarily train?
Training takes place at WinSport and Lake Louise Ski Resort, offering access to moguls, halfpipe, terrain park features, and all-mountain terrain for well-rounded skill development.
Does the club have notable alumni?
Bow Valley Freestyle develops athletes from the grassroots level, providing the foundation and support needed to progress within the freestyle community. Many athletes advance to regional, provincial, and national levels, reflecting the strength of the club’s development pathway.
What are some club highlight events?
The club competes in numerous events across Alberta, including major multi-sport competitions such as the Alberta Winter Games.
